Wat is SQL?

 

SQL (Spreek je uit als: Es Kuu El, wat een afkorting is voor Structured Query Language), is een standaardtaal voor het opslaan, manipuleren en vergaren van data. SQL is een taal ontwikkeld in de jaren 70 door IBM, waarna het in 1986 door de American National Standards Institute (ANSI) een standaard is geworden. En in 1987 voor de International Organization for Standardization (ISO). De programmeertaal werd oorspronkelijk alleen gebruikt binnen relational database management system (RDMS), maar wordt tegenwoordig veelvuldig toegepast in database systemen in de breedste zin. Het is zelfs zó standaard geworden in de software-industrie, dat het haast onmogelijk is om je werk te doen als programmeur zonder de kennis van SQL toe te passen.

SQL is een taal waarmee je onder andere query’s kan uitvoeren, gegevens kan ophalen uit een database, gegevens kan opslaan, wijzigen en verwijderen uit een database. En waarmee je een nieuwe databases kan opzetten. Deze programmeertaal staat ook wel bekend als een ‘Power Query language’. Waarmee je eenvoudig grote datasets (Big Data) kan verwerken. Door het beperkte aantal SQL commands is het vrij eenvoudig om deze taal te leren en toe te passen. Een voorbeeld van zo’n command vind je hieronder, waarmee alle medewerkers uit de INNVOLVE database gehaald worden!

SELECT *
FROM medewerkers

Als we dit nog uitbreiden zouden we ook bijvoorbeeld alle medewerkers kunnen selecteren waarvan de voornaam begint met de letter a.

SELECT *
FROM medewerkers
WHERE medewerkerNaam LIKE ‘a%’;